Truth in advertising^.^.^.
Bar Journal : "Small, highly disorganised...law firm, having characteristically waited past the last minute, frantically seeks an associate with two to four years of experience in general business representation and business litigation.
"The successful applicant must be able to function with little or no guidance in an extremely chaotic environment, and be able to stand long periods of indecision punctuated by short bursts of frantic activity ... Toleration of tobacco smoke required ... Affinity for hard liquor recommended ... Only the stout-hearted need apply.'' N.B.
